Transaction 7224afa801083783c2571eb71d35310000334348297484808ae663059fca48f6

2 Input
2 Outputs
  • 7224afa801083783c2571eb71d35310000334348297484808ae663059fca48f6:0
  • value  302260
    address  3BfPfmaqC1z9kXgsqrDpvCBM4guszRVRrB
  • 7224afa801083783c2571eb71d35310000334348297484808ae663059fca48f6:1
  • value  1436745
    address  1F5AZky23UxGMXT5ARF6mJGxXgTKt5wopH